KitchenAid Clothes Dryer Heating Concerns: Causes and Solutions
If your KitchenAid clothes dryer is not heating up effectively, it can be aggravating and bring about damp clothing also after a full cycle. Numerous common reasons could be behind this issue, such as a malfunctioning heating element, a malfunctioning thermostat, or a blocked air vent causing bad airflow. KitchenAid Clothes Dryer Vent Cleansing: Why It's Important
Ensuring the cleanliness of your KitchenAid Dryer Repair Solutions dryer vent is essential for its optimal performance and safety. Over time, lint and debris can accumulate within the air vent, leading to possible clogs that limit correct air movement. This can trigger your KitchenAid clothes dryer to overheat, resulting in issues such as reduced efficiency, longer drying out times, or perhaps safety and security dangers because of the capacity for a fire risk. By routinely cleaning the air vent, you can protect against these troubles and prolong the lifespan of your KitchenAid dryer.
Disregarding the upkeep of your KitchenAid clothes dryer vent can not only influence the system's performance but additionally raise the probability of break downs and costly repairs. A clogged up air vent puts added pressure on the dryer's components, such as the electric motor and heating element, leading to early wear and prospective malfunctions. By organizing regular vent cleansings as part of your routine maintenance, you can stay clear of unforeseen breakdowns, reduce repair service costs, and make certain that your KitchenAid dryer operates at its finest capacity, giving you with effective and dependable drying out cycles.
